Synopsis: The Holy Roller is a comedy drama written by Christchurch-based Australian actor Angus Benfield (Lex & Rory, E-Street, Wait Up Harriet) and is directed by Kiwi director Patrick Gillies (Offensive Behaviour, Kitty). The plot centres around a struggling preacher who is tricked into starting a church in a niteclub by a debt ridden nightclub owner who sees it as a way to pay a debt to an underworld boss. Things go from bad to worse when the underworld boss sends his number one hitman to clean up the situation.
